Bank of New York Mellon Corp acquired a new position in shares of Euronet Worldwide, Inc. (NASDAQ:EEFT - Free Report) in the second qu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The firm acquired 250,632 shares of the business services provider's stock, valued at approximately $18,344,000. Bank of New York Mellon Corp owned 0.66% of Euronet Worldwide at the end of the most recent quarter.

Euronet Worldwide Price Performance

EEFT stock opened at $69.51 on Tuesday. The stock's 50 day moving average price is $74.26 and its 200 day moving average price is $71.29. The firm has a market cap of $2.65 billion, a P/E ratio of 10.91, a PEG ratio of 0.56 and a beta of 0.82.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.47, a quick ratio of 1.37 and a current ratio of 1.37. Euronet Worldwide, Inc. has a 1 year low of $62.50 and a 1 year high of $94.21.

Euronet Worldwide (NASDAQ:EEFT -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, July 30th. The business services provider reported $2.82 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$2.93 by ($0.11). Euronet Worldwide had a return on equity of 28.60% and a net margin of 6.63%.Euronet Worldwide's revenue for the quarter was up 3.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$2.56 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that Euronet Worldwide, Inc. will post 9.55 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Euronet Worldwide

(Free Report)

Euronet Worldwide, Inc is a global financial technology company specializing in electronic payment services and transaction processing. Through its three primary business segments—Electronic Funds Transfer (EFT) Network Services, epay® Prepaid and Payment Services, and Money Transfer—Euronet provides end-to-end solutions that enable secure, efficient and convenient payments for consumers, financial institutions and retailers worldwide.

In its EFT Network Services arm, Euronet operates one of the world's largest ATM and point-of-sale (POS) terminal networks, offering deployment, management and connectivity services.
